What Is the Role of the Financial Action Task Force (FATF) in Global Crypto Regulation?
FATF is an intergovernmental body that sets international standards to prevent money laundering (AML) and terrorist financing (CTF). It does not issue laws but requires member countries to regulate Virtual Asset Service Providers (VASPs), including crypto exchanges and token issuers.
Its 'Travel Rule' mandates that VASPs share originator and beneficiary information for transactions above a certain threshold, forcing global compliance on AML/KYC.
